Output 4faeb34e21d7a6ae4880c0584dce1abcb20987472549a6b66fc3db393cdb7d03:5

value
33884015680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74903bfbf6208d6f5d2c28eeafda57351bb4eee5 OP_EQUAL
address
3CKM6NXDA6eChZCFQURvYCu2bdyTdS45Ga
transaction
4faeb34e21d7a6ae4880c0584dce1abcb20987472549a6b66fc3db393cdb7d03
spent
true